To detect noisy plumbing, it is very important to establish initial whether the unwanted noises take place on the system's inlet side-in other words, when water is turned on-or on the drainpipe side. Sounds on the inlet side have varied reasons: too much water pressure, used shutoff and also faucet components, improperly linked pumps or other devices, incorrectly put pipe bolts, and plumbing runs consisting of too many limited bends or other restrictions. Noises on the drainpipe side generally come from poor place or, similar to some inlet side noise, a format containing tight bends.
Hissing
Hissing sound that happens when a tap is opened a little typically signals extreme water stress. Consult your regional public utility if you believe this problem; it will be able to inform you the water stress in your area as well as can mount a pressurereducing valve on the incoming water system pipeline if required.
Various Other Inlet Side Noises
Squeaking, squealing, scratching, snapping, and tapping typically are triggered by the growth or tightening of pipes, typically copper ones supplying warm water. The audios occur as the pipes slide versus loose fasteners or strike nearby house framing. You can usually determine the location of the problem if the pipes are subjected; simply adhere to the audio when the pipes are making noise. Probably you will find a loose pipe hanger or an area where pipes lie so near flooring joists or various other framing pieces that they clatter versus them. Affixing foam pipeline insulation around the pipelines at the point of get in touch with ought to remedy the problem. Be sure bands as well as hangers are safe as well as offer adequate assistance. Where feasible, pipeline fasteners ought to be attached to massive architectural aspects such as foundation walls as opposed to to mounting; doing so reduces the transmission of vibrations from plumbing to surface areas that can magnify and move them. If attaching fasteners to framing is unavoidable, wrap pipelines with insulation or various other durable material where they get in touch with fasteners, and sandwich completions of brand-new bolts between rubber washers when installing them.
Dealing with plumbing runs that experience flow-restricting tight or numerous bends is a last resort that needs to be embarked on only after consulting an experienced plumbing specialist. Sadly, this situation is rather usual in older homes that might not have been built with interior plumbing or that have seen several remodels, especially by novices.
Chattering or Screeching
Extreme chattering or screeching that takes place when a shutoff or faucet is turned on, which normally disappears when the installation is opened completely, signals loose or malfunctioning inner components. The solution is to change the valve or faucet with a new one.
Pumps and devices such as washing machines as well as dishwashers can move motor sound to pipes if they are improperly linked. Link such products to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Drain Noise
On the drainpipe side of plumbing, the chief objectives are to get rid of surface areas that can be struck by dropping or rushing water and also to shield pipes to have inevitable sounds.
In brand-new construction, tubs, shower stalls, toilets, and also wallmounted sinks and containers should be set on or against durable underlayments to lower the transmission of sound with them. Water-saving commodes and faucets are less loud than standard models; mount them rather than older kinds even if codes in your location still allow using older fixtures.
Drains that do not run up and down to the basement or that branch into straight pipeline runs supported at floor joists or various other mounting present specifically problematic sound troubles. Such pipes are big sufficient to radiate considerable resonance; they additionally carry significant amounts of water, that makes the scenario even worse. In new building, define cast-iron soil pipes (the big pipelines that drain pipes toilets) if you can manage them. Their enormity contains much of the sound made by water travelling through them. Also, prevent directing drains in wall surfaces shown to bedrooms as well as spaces where people gather. Walls containing drainpipes must be soundproofed as was defined previously, using double panels of sound-insulating fiberboard as well as wallboard. Pipelines themselves can be covered with unique fiberglass insulation created the purpose; such pipes have an invulnerable plastic skin (occasionally having lead). Outcomes are not always acceptable.
Thudding
Thudding noise, typically accompanied by trembling pipelines, when a faucet or device shutoff is turned off is a condition called water hammer. The noise and vibration are triggered by the resounding wave of stress in the water, which unexpectedly has no location to go. Often opening up a shutoff that releases water swiftly right into a section of piping consisting of a limitation, arm joint, or tee installation can create the exact same condition.
Water hammer can typically be cured by mounting installations called air chambers or shock absorbers in the plumbing to which the issue valves or faucets are connected. These devices permit the shock wave developed by the halted circulation of water to dissipate airborne they consist of, which (unlike water) is compressible.
Older plumbing systems might have short vertical sections of capped pipe behind walls on tap competes the exact same function; these can ultimately fill with water, decreasing or destroying their effectiveness. The remedy is to drain the water system completely by shutting down the main water supply shutoff as well as opening all faucets. After that open up the primary supply valve and also shut the faucets one at a time, beginning with the tap nearest the valve and finishing with the one farthest away.
If Your Plumbing is Making These Sounds, There’s a Problem
A Bang or Thump When You Turn Off a Faucet
If a loud bang or thump greets you each time your turn off running water, you likely have a water hammer. A water hammer occurs when the water velocity is brought to a halt, sending a shock wave through the pipe. It can be pretty jarring — even worse, damaging to your plumbing system. All that thudding could loosen connections.
Strange Toilet Noises
You’re so familiar with the sounds your toilet makes that your ears will be attuned to anything out of the ordinary. Fortunately, most unusual toilet noises can be narrowed down to just one of several problems.
Foghorn sound:
Open the toilet tank Flush the toilet When you hear the foghorn noise, lift the float to the top of the tank If you’re ambitious, you can remove the ballcock valve and disassemble it to replace the washer. Or you can more easily replace the ballcock valve entirely. This device is relatively inexpensive and available at most any hardware store.
Persistent hissing:
The hissing following a flush is the sound of the tank filling. It should stop once the tank is full. But if the hissing continues, it’s likely because water is leaking out of the tank. The rubber flap at the bottom of the tank can degrade, letting water slip through and into the bowl. That’s why the tank is refilling continuously. Fortunately, this is an easy fix:
Cut the water to the toilet by closing the shutoff valve on the water supply line. Flush the toilet to drain the tank. Disconnect the flapper Attach the new flapper Gurgling or bubbling:
Gurgling or bubbling suggests negative air pressure in the drain line, likely resulting from a clog. As air releases, it causes the water in the toilet to bubble. This could either be a minor issue or a major one, depending on the clog’s severity. Clogs can be caused by toilet paper or more stubborn obstructions such as tree roots. If you can’t work out the clog with a plunger, contact a professional plumber for assistance because a clog of this magnitude could lead to filthy and unsanitary sewage backups in your sink bathtub.
